Notes
--> Bowling in the Hamilton first innings adds 10 runs over
--> Bowling in the Longwood second innings adds 1 run under
--> RB Ferrie completed a hat-trick in the Longwood first innings (Dutton, Pickering, Peabody)

AH Hope commenced as wicket-keeper for Hamilton but injured his finger early in the first innings and had to withdraw. The report mentioned Hamilton having 12 players in the field.
